The Dethleffs Esprit motorhome range, a flagship offering from the esteemed German manufacturer, is engineered for those who demand a premium touring experience. Known for blending robust construction with luxurious comfort, the Esprit provides a truly residential feel, whether you're embarking on a short break or an extended adventure.
Historically, the Esprit has been celebrated for its exceptional all-season capabilities. Models often feature advanced insulation and sophisticated heating systems, making them suitable for comfortable travel across diverse climates, from the chilly Scottish Highlands to sunnier European destinations. Built typically on a reliable Fiat Ducato chassis, these motorhomes offer a smooth and stable driving experience, crucial for long journeys. Inside, the spacious living areas are meticulously designed to maximise both relaxation and functionality, with layouts often including well-appointed kitchens, comfortable sleeping arrangements, and modern washrooms. This attention to detail ensures a high-end motorhoming lifestyle, appealing to both couples and families seeking quality and durability.
Buyers considering an Esprit should appreciate its focus on quality materials and thoughtful design, which contribute to its reputation for longevity and excellent resale value. While it represents a significant investment, the enduring comfort and reliability make it a compelling choice for discerning motorhomers. At 3,850kg GVW, the Dethleffs Esprit exceeds 3,500kg and requires a C1 licence (or a pre-January 1997 car licence). Confirm the exact GVW with the seller before purchase.
The Dethleffs Esprit has approximately 750kg of user payload for passengers, water, gas, and personal gear. Check the actual plated weight against the unladen weight for the specific vehicle you are viewing.
Request a habitation check for any used unit. Check the base vehicle service history, MOT record, and whether the V5C matches the seller. For conversions, confirm the vehicle is correctly registered with DVLA.
